Error description
When there are two or more similarly named OAuth clients DataPower might not locate the correct OAuth client information to handle the token that is generated. The end result is the token is rejected as not valid.
Local fix
Avoid similar names (such as client-01-abc and client-01) for OAuth clients in the same OAuth client group.
Problem summary
Affected are users adding an OAuth client to a group. If the a new client configuration changes to OAuth Group is not saved (Apply), then there is a small window, that during which another client with the same spelling at the beginning might be selected for handling the payload. For example, a new client with name oauth-client-abc is created, and added to the group, but the group information is not applied, or saved, then another client with name oauth-client-ab might be used instead.
Problem conclusion
Fix is available in 5.0.0.9 and 6.0.0.0. For a list of the latest fix packs available, please see: http://www-01.ibm.com/support/docview.wss?uid=swg21237631
